History/Background Information: A rare and highly coveted proof striking of the ZAR threepence. ZAR proofs were only struck in the year 1892, in Berlin for the ZAR. Designed and engraved by Otto Schultz, Eli Levine describes the ZAR proof issues as "exceptionally beautiful pieces". No known records exist of the number of these proof coins minted. 


Certification: PCGS PF62 (Choice Proof)


Condition Notes: A superbly crafted proof rendering of the 1892 ZAR 3 pence. Highly reflective fields blessed with rustic patina giving this coin a real "olde" world feel. Strong cameo contrasting especially on the reverse enhancing the already incredibly sharp detailing.


Mintage: 30 (Estimated)


Reference: Hern Z5
